And like most Osheaga lineups over the years, there seems to be something for everyone. Other big names confirmed include Florence and the Machine, the Shins and MGMT alongside Canadian artists Feist, Metric, City and Colour and Drake prodigy The Weeknd.
Some acts who've been off the road for a while will be making appearances as well, including Garbage, Bloc Party and Franz Ferdinand. The non-headliner lineup is also solid, with M83, Young the Giant, Amadou & Mariam, Yeasayer, rapper A$AP Rocky, Brand New, Dumas, Passion Pit, Kathleen Edwards, the Raveonettes, Black Lips and the Walkmen slated to perform.
There's no official word as to who will be headlining each night of the three-day event or what the schedule is going to look like for each day. Organizers leaked information as to both Black Keys and Young the Giant performing prior to the complete lineup announcement.
Three-day festival passes go on sale Friday at noon with general admission tickets priced at $217.50 CA. A special ticket edition pass will go for $222.50 and $318 for a reserved seating access pass. More information on single-day and two-day tickets will be provided at a later date. The complete lineup is available on the festival website.
